The Prehistoric Playground Awaits: Building Your Dinosaur Kingdom
Jurassic World Evolution 2 thrusts you into the role of a park manager tasked with creating the ultimate dinosaur sanctuary. From humble beginnings on Isla Nublar (yes, the very island from the Jurassic Park movies!), you’ll gradually expand your operations to other breathtaking locations, each with its unique challenges and opportunities.
Your journey begins by selecting an empty plot of land and transforming it into a haven for magnificent creatures. This involves constructing enclosures that meet the specific needs of each dinosaur species, ensuring ample space for roaming, access to fresh water sources, and the right vegetation to satisfy their dietary cravings.
But it’s not just about building walls and tossing in a few ferns. Jurassic World Evolution 2 emphasizes the intricate balance of nature. You’ll need to carefully consider factors like temperature, humidity, terrain, and even social dynamics within dinosaur herds. Get it wrong, and your dinosaurs might suffer from stress, illness, or even escape their enclosures – leading to potentially disastrous consequences!
The Roster: From Beloved Icons to Prehistoric Novelties
One of the most exciting aspects of Jurassic World Evolution 2 is its impressive roster of dinosaurs, both familiar and brand-new. Expect to encounter beloved classics like the Tyrannosaurus Rex, Triceratops, Velociraptors, and Stegosaurus. But prepare yourself for some truly awe-inspiring additions:
Dinosaur | Description |
---|---|
Quetzalcoatlus | This majestic flying reptile boasts an astonishing wingspan of up to 36 feet, making it one of the largest known flying creatures in history. |
Dimetrodon | A formidable predator from the Permian period, recognizable by its large sail-like fin on its back. |
Herrerasaurus | An early dinosaur with a powerful bite and razor-sharp teeth, marking a crucial stage in dinosaur evolution. |
Beyond dinosaurs, the game also introduces a variety of other prehistoric creatures to populate your park: pterosaurs soar through the skies, marine reptiles like plesiosaurs glide through lagoons, and giant insects scuttle among the foliage. The sheer diversity of life adds depth and richness to your prehistoric world.
Managing Mayhem: Balancing Entertainment and Ethical Considerations
While building a successful dinosaur park is undeniably thrilling, Jurassic World Evolution 2 doesn’t shy away from exploring the ethical dilemmas that come with bringing these magnificent creatures back from extinction. You’ll grapple with questions about animal welfare, genetic manipulation, and the potential consequences of unleashing prehistoric power on the modern world.
The game presents you with various tools to address these challenges:
-
Veterinary Care: Employ skilled veterinarians who can treat injured dinosaurs, monitor their health, and administer vaccinations.
-
Genetic Research: Utilize advanced laboratories to study dinosaur DNA, unlock new traits and breeds, and even mitigate genetic vulnerabilities.
-
Security Measures: Implement robust security protocols, including electrified fences, ranger patrols, and emergency response teams, to prevent escapes and protect both visitors and dinosaurs.
Successfully navigating these complexities adds a layer of depth and realism to the gameplay experience, encouraging thoughtful decision-making that extends beyond mere profit margins.
